Extension Cord Wiring Colors

Extension cord wiring colors are a system of color coding used to identify the different conductors within an extension cord. The most common color scheme is green for ground, white for neutral, and black or red for hot. Unveiling US Wiring Colors: A Comprehensive Guide to Electrical Wiring

US Wiring Colors are a standardized color-coding system for electrical wires and cables used in building wiring in the United States. Each color represents a specific function or purpose, such as grounding, neutral, or current-carrying conductors.
